Rose Byrne and Bobby Cannavale are in no rush to get married.
After nine years together and two kids, the 41-year-old Bridesmaids actress is explaining why she and the 51-year-old Will & Grace actor haven’t gotten married yet.

Bridesmaids star Rose Byrne has opened up about her relationship with partner Bobby Cannavale, explaining why the pair haven't got married after almost a decade together. Byrne and her partner, the Irishman star Bobby, have been in a relationship since 2012 and live in Brooklyn together with their children, Rafa, 3, and Rocco, 5.
